1990 LX Notchback, SSP/police car. Ex-Missouri trooper car. 133k miles

mods:

-BBK headers
-BBK Fender intake
-BBK throttle body
-24 lb injectors
-Kenny brown brace
-welded subframe connectors
-flowmasters
-MAC O/R H-Pipe
-short shifter
-drilled rotors front
-Koni shocks all around
-cobra intake plenum (painted cheap, will replace)

Its an authentic SSP car. Has the single key lock/ignition, trunk switch relocation, heavy duty amp, buck tags DSO tag, 160 MPH certified speedo
